How to Write an Entry Level Visual Merchandiser Resume

An entry-level visual merchandiser resume should prove you can execute a floor set to standard, fast and accurately, without hand-holding. Anchor it in concrete work - planogram resets, window displays, mannequin styling, signage - and show you hit brand standards and floor-set deadlines, since reliable execution earns the chance at more creative work.

Resume Writing Tips

Name planograms and directives

Use the real vocabulary - planograms, floor sets, VM directives, POG compliance - and describe executing them to standard, since this is what separates a visual merchandiser from a general stock associate on paper.

Show speed and accuracy

Cite floor sets or resets completed on deadline and to standard, since store leaders trust a new merchandiser first on reliable, accurate execution before handing over creative latitude.

Connect displays to selling

Even without hard numbers, tie a display or mannequin set to a promoted category or campaign, showing you understand merchandising exists to move product, not just to decorate.

Skills to Highlight

Planogram Execution

Describe reading and executing planograms accurately across SKUs, since precise POG compliance is the foundational skill store leaders test before anything creative.

Floor Sets

Cite floor sets you completed on deadline to brand standards, showing you can execute reliably under the time pressure resets always carry.

Window Displays

Describe a window or featured display you built and the campaign it supported, proving you can translate a directive into an eye-catching, on-brand result.

Signage Installation

Note installing promotional and wayfinding signage with price and promo accuracy, since signage errors are visible and costly and accuracy signals attention to detail.

Common Questions

I've only done general retail, how do I position for VM?

Reframe any display, reset, or floor-standard work you did as merchandising: planograms executed, displays built, signage installed, and floor sets supported. Lead with the VM vocabulary and any fashion or merchandising coursework, showing you understand the craft beyond stocking shelves.

Do I need a portfolio?

It helps a lot. Photograph windows, mannequin sets, and floor sets you executed - even from a general retail job - and note the brand or campaign each supported, since visual work is best proven visually alongside the resume.

How do I show impact without sales data?

Use scope and reliability: floor sets completed on deadline, planograms reset per cycle, and audit or brand-standard compliance. Tie displays to the promoted category they supported, which shows commercial awareness even before you have sell-through numbers of your own.
